Cloud-first Approach

When you compare both tools, the difference in approach is quite noticeable. Business Objects was originally designed in a time when most systems were on-premise. While it does offer cloud options today, the overall setup can still feel a bit traditional and less flexible.

Power BI, on the other hand, is built with a cloud-first mind-set from the start. It feels more natural to use in a cloud environment. You can access reports from anywhere, collaborate with your team easily, and don’t have to depend heavily on local systems. For businesses that prefer flexibility and remote access, Power BI fits in much more smoothly.

Secure Data Sharing with Partners

Sharing data externally is possible with both tools, but the experience is quite different. In Business Objects, setting up external sharing can take more effort and may require additional configuration or support.

With Power BI, the process is more straightforward. You can share dashboards and reports using secure links, and control access through simple settings. It’s easier to decide who can view or edit data without making the process complicated.

Overall, while both tools offer security, Power BI makes sharing data feel quicker, simpler, and more practical for everyday use.
